Default squats without a squat rack

I have most of the equipment needed for Alwyn's workouts in a home gym and I am planning to start the exercises tomorrow. However I do not own a squat rack. I already know that I am able to do 15 straight squats with 40-45lbs on my barbell, but that I struggle to lift much more than this onto my shoulders, which will obviously quickly become a problem in terms of building up strength in this exercise. I work out usually when the kids are at school and my husband at work so there is no-one to help me. A couple of other people are discussing this on the thread below "working out at home" who are in a similar boat. Other than buying a squat rack (which I am prepared to do, but not everyone has the space/ cash) is there any other solution to this problem - is there a way the workout can be adjusted not to need this equipment - for example - doing more sets at lower weight - or is this not in the spirit of the workout?
